The procedure of programming a car keys involves the alignment of a key's digital signature to the computer system in your vehicle. This ensures only the correct key will unlock your car and start it. It also stops unauthorised access and theft of your car. You can get a replacement key made by an auto locksmith if you lose or break your keys. It can take some time but it's worth it if you wish for your programing car keys to be protected from thieves.

Modern cars are equipped with advanced electronic anti-theft system that rely on a unique key to communicate with computer in the car. The keys are fitted with a transponder device that sends a code to the car's computer system when you insert it into the ignition. The car will not start if you don't have a key that has been properly programmed. The programming of keys for cars can take as long as an hour, depending on your vehicle's model, make and age.

Most modern cars come with transponder chips that are located in the key's head or in the remote control fob. They contain a unique number that is needed to start the car. They also allow you to unlock the doors and disable the alarm system. If the chips have been damaged, you'll have to replace them with a brand new one to make sure they function correctly.
